Transport Ministry might limit Austrian Airlines’ flights

Russia’s Transport Ministry might limit the amount of flights Austrian Airlines are allowed to operate to Russia. According to Kommersant, the carrier was recently sold to Lufthansa, which the Ministry officials believe resulted in the company losing its national status and the right to operate flights to Russia under the intergovernmental agreement. ‘If the airline does not belong to either the Austrian state or the Austrian residents, it cannot operate flights to Russia under the Russian-Austrian air traffic treaty,’ the Ministry representative said to Kommersant. Koltsovo-Invest’s Deputy GD agrees to run airport

Deputy General Director of Koltsovo-Invest Evgeniy Chudnovskiy agreed to become the General Director of Koltsovo Airport of Yekaterinburg. His proposal will be presented to the airport’s shareholders at the extraordinary general meeting on December 4, 2009. The news was announced by the airport via Oblastnaya Gazeta. The main point on this meeting’s agenda used to be the early resignation of GD Kirill Shubin. However, Shubin recently resigned of his own accord and headed the newly founded Sverdlovsk Region State Order Department.

Uralsvyazinform to pay coupon yield

The telecommunications provider’s Board of Directors decided to set the annual interest rate for the ninth, tenth, eleventh, and twelfth coupons of the company’s 06 bond issue at 10.5%. Uralsvyazinform went through with this two-billion-ruble bond issue on November 24, 2005. The interest rate for the first, second, third, fourth, fifth, and sixth coupons was determined at 8.2% a year, that for the seventh and eighth coupons was set at 13% a year. Ural Airlines launches flights to Namangan

Ural Airlines will start operating its new scheduled Yekaterinburg-Namangan flight on November 18, 2009. The new flight will be operated every Wednesday using an A 320 airplane. As for flight U6-2963 Yekaterinburg-Namangan (Uzbekistan), departure and arrival time is 1:15 PM and 4:05 PM, respectively. The departure and arrival time for the return flight (U6 -2964) is 5:35 PM and 8:35 PM, respectively. Fitch Ratings claims Alfa-Bank’s bad debt rises to 16.9%

The international rating agency affirmed Alfa-Bank’s long-term Issuer Default Rating at BB-, while the Rating Outlook was promoted from Negative to Stable. Fitch reports the improvement in the rating outlook has to do with the recent general improvements in the country’s banking sector and with Alfa-Bank’s increased loss absorption capacity (partially caused by some fresh capital inflow). At the same time, the rating agency claims Alfa-Bank’s bad debt (that is, debts that are more than ninety days overdue) rose up to 16.9% in the third quarter of 2009. Court looks into GGE vs. Bank24.ru

Sverdlovsk Region Arbitration Court will resume hearing of the claim laid by Global Gaming Expo against Bank24.ru on November 9, 2009. GGE insists on being paid 199.765 million RUR that the bank has allegedly obtained through unjust enrichment. Alfa-Bank is also involved in the case as a third party with no claims of its own. GGE was founded by Bank24.ru’s former BOD member Alexei Kalinichenko. The former bank executive’s business activity involved trading on Forex foreign exchange market. Capital was attracted through private investors, who had been promised the annual yield of 30% to 200%.

MMK repairs Mill 450

Mill 450 was recently repaired at Magnitogorsk Iron & Steel Works (MMK). According to the company’s PR Department, the repairs involved replacement of the mill furnace lining and the mechanical bits of machinery. Also, the foundation of the mill’s fourth section was replaced with the new one and new rollers were installed at the central fridge roller conveyor. Mekhanoremontniy Komplex, Elektroremont, and Magnitogorsk maintenance center were the general contractor for the project responsible for mechanical repairs, electric equipment repairs, and hydraulic system repairs, respectively.
